Organic Neem Oil

Organic neem oil is a natural and effective solution for a variety of health and beauty needs. This oil is derived from the seeds of the neem tree, which is native to India and has been used for centuries in traditional medicine.

  • May reduce pain and swelling
  • Can improve digestive health
  • May boost immune system

Boosts immune system


Improves digestive health

Improves liver function

Improves mental Health